For the control of certain insect pests in cotton, barley, wheat and various field crops as specified in the Directions for Use Table
DIRECTIONS FOR USE
For ULV application: Cheminova Trojan Insecticide can be mixed into mineral spraying oil for all uses except those indicated in the critical comments in the Directions for Use table below.
MIXING
For Ground or Aircraft Application with water: Add the required quantity of Cheminova Trojan Insecticide to water whilst under agitation to ensure thorough mixing. Agitate while spraying. DO NOT allow the mixed solution to stand longer than 24 hours before use. If using highly alkaline water spray immediately after mixing.
For Cotton only: Add Cheminova Trojan Insecticide last if mixing with Cyren.
For Ultra Low Volume (ULV) oil based applications: Add the required quantity of Cheminova Trojan Insecticide to the mineral spraying oil. For Cotton only, when using mineral spraying oil and Cyren, ensure these are added with agitation to achieve thorough mixing. Add the required quantity of Cheminova Trojan Insecticide last whilst thoroughly agitating. Agitate ULV solutions while spraying. DO NOT allow the mixed ULV solutions to stand longer than 24 hours before use.
APPLICATION
Good coverage is essential to ensure adequate control. Cheminova Trojan Insecticide may be applied by ground rig or aircraft using a FINE to MEDIUM spray as defined by the British Crop Protection Council system or the American Society of Agricultural Engineers (S572). For ground rigs apply Cheminova Trojan Insecticide in 50-100 litres of water per ha. For aerial application apply Cheminova Trojan Insecticide in at least 20 litres of water per ha. Cheminova Trojan Insecticide may also be applied as an oil based ULV spray in a total spray volume of at least 5 L/ha. ULV spraying is not recommended in areas where drift may cause concern.
Registered for cultures | Rate | Preharvest Interval |
---|---|---|
Broccoli | 20 - 30 ml | 2 |
Brussels sprouts | 20 - 30 ml | 2 |
Cabbage | 20 - 30 ml | 2 |
Cauliflower | 20 - 30 ml | 2 |
Canola | 20 - 30 ml | 7 |
Winter barley | 10 - 35 ml | 14 |
Spring barley | 10 - 35 ml | 14 |
Winter wheat | 10 - 35 ml | 14 |
Spring wheat | 10 - 35 ml | 14 |
Citrus | 250 ml | 28 |
Oranges | 250 ml | 28 |
Lemons | 250 ml | 28 |
Cotton | 50 - 70 ml | 21 |
Peas | 20 - 30 ml | 7 |
Alfalfa | 17 - 35 ml | 14 |
Lupines | 10 - 20 ml | 14 |
Pasture | 10 - 35 ml | 14 |
Potatoes | 20 ml | 7 |
Chickpeas | 20 - 60 ml | 14 |
Beans | 20 - 60 ml | 14 |
Lentils | 20 - 30 ml | 7 |
Vetch | 20 - 30 ml | 7 |
Navy beans | 50 - 60 ml | 14 |
Mung beans | 50 - 60 ml | 14 |
Sorghum | 15 - 60 ml | 14 |
Sunflowers | 30 - 70 ml | 28 |
Soybeans | 50 - 60 ml | 21 |
Tomatoes | 25 - 50 ml | 1 |
